SlideShare a Scribd company logo
Hello
@Magizh
Thanks!
Codechix.org, Participants, Aakanksha
Learn AngularJS
Agenda
Getting upto speed
SPAs
Why Javascript frameworks
Basic concepts in Angular
Let’s get going
Hello World
Hello World
Dom Tree
Static webpages
http://www.internet-guide.co.uk/
AngularJS workshop for beginners.
Dynamic webpages
Web apps
AngularJS workshop for beginners.
● Loads a single HTML
● Dynamically update it as user interacts.
● Use AJAX to load data.
● Lot of dom manipulation.
● Logic is on the client side.
SPAs
Jquery
AngularJS workshop for beginners.
Why Javascript Frameworks ?
● Don't Reinvent The Wheel
● Chances Are, You Aren't The Expert
● MVC - Model, View, Controller
● Organize code
● Testing
● Modules
AngularJS workshop for beginners.
Hands on
https://github.com/magizh/angular-app
Angular concepts
$rootScope
$scope
modules
Controllers
Directives
Services/Factories/Providers
What next
Styleguide
Libraries
Angular2
Useful links
http://www.w3schools.com/angular/
http://try.jquery.com/
https://developer.mozilla.org/en-US/
https://angularjs.org/
https://github.com/angular/angular

More Related Content

PPTX
Integrating Angular.js with Rails (Wicked Good Ruby Conf lightening talk)
Jonathan Linowes
 
PPTX
AngularJs advanced Topics
Amr Abd El Latief
 
PDF
Angular js - 10 reasons to choose angularjs
Nir Kaufman
 
PPTX
Passionate People Meetup - React vs Vue with a deepdive into Proxies
Harijs Deksnis
 
PPTX
Angular js slides
Amr Abd El Latief
 
PDF
Single Page Applications
Massimo Iacolare
 
PPTX
Single Page Application (SPA) using AngularJS
M R Rony
 
PDF
Introduction to SPA with AngularJS
Riki Pribadi
 
Integrating Angular.js with Rails (Wicked Good Ruby Conf lightening talk)
Jonathan Linowes
 
AngularJs advanced Topics
Amr Abd El Latief
 
Angular js - 10 reasons to choose angularjs
Nir Kaufman
 
Passionate People Meetup - React vs Vue with a deepdive into Proxies
Harijs Deksnis
 
Angular js slides
Amr Abd El Latief
 
Single Page Applications
Massimo Iacolare
 
Single Page Application (SPA) using AngularJS
M R Rony
 
Introduction to SPA with AngularJS
Riki Pribadi
 

What's hot (20)

PPTX
Modern Applications With Asp.net Core 5 and Vue JS 3
Alexandre Malavasi
 
PDF
Jogjajs workshop
Adiatma Kamarudin
 
KEY
SlickGrid Touch: Making complex JavaScript widgets work on mobile devices
reebalazs
 
PPT
Jquery
Swapnil & Patil
 
PDF
Wulin kungfu final
Jimmy Huang
 
PDF
Frontend microservices: architectures and solutions
Mikhail Kuznetcov
 
PPTX
Overview about AngularJS Framework
Camilo Lopes
 
PDF
Angularjs cascade
hannonhill
 
PDF
The Art of Angular in 2016 - Devoxx France 2016
Matt Raible
 
PPT
AngularJS for Legacy Apps
Peter Drinnan
 
PPTX
ASP.NET을 중심으로 한 웹 개발 기술의 발전과 마이크로소프트의 최근 동향
명신 김
 
PDF
Hello angular
Manfred Wuits
 
PDF
AWS Lambda with ClaudiaJS
Riza Fahmi
 
PDF
Transforming Front-End Disaster Code™ Into A Maintainable Masterpiece
Dan Gribbin
 
PDF
App Engine
Loren Davie
 
PDF
Developing SPI applications using Grails and AngularJS
Alvaro Sanchez-Mariscal
 
PPTX
Choosing a JavaScript Framework
Tim Rayburn
 
KEY
5 Tips for Writing Better JavaScript
Nael El Shawwa
 
PPSX
Web technologies practical guide
samir azazy
 
Modern Applications With Asp.net Core 5 and Vue JS 3
Alexandre Malavasi
 
Jogjajs workshop
Adiatma Kamarudin
 
SlickGrid Touch: Making complex JavaScript widgets work on mobile devices
reebalazs
 
Wulin kungfu final
Jimmy Huang
 
Frontend microservices: architectures and solutions
Mikhail Kuznetcov
 
Overview about AngularJS Framework
Camilo Lopes
 
Angularjs cascade
hannonhill
 
The Art of Angular in 2016 - Devoxx France 2016
Matt Raible
 
AngularJS for Legacy Apps
Peter Drinnan
 
ASP.NET을 중심으로 한 웹 개발 기술의 발전과 마이크로소프트의 최근 동향
명신 김
 
Hello angular
Manfred Wuits
 
AWS Lambda with ClaudiaJS
Riza Fahmi
 
Transforming Front-End Disaster Code™ Into A Maintainable Masterpiece
Dan Gribbin
 
App Engine
Loren Davie
 
Developing SPI applications using Grails and AngularJS
Alvaro Sanchez-Mariscal
 
Choosing a JavaScript Framework
Tim Rayburn
 
5 Tips for Writing Better JavaScript
Nael El Shawwa
 
Web technologies practical guide
samir azazy
 
Ad

Viewers also liked (17)

PDF
Secciones de fundamentos diana córdova a
Angel Barrios
 
DOCX
Genjiro story reflecltion
grade4biss
 
DOCX
Questionaire
liam10
 
PPTX
Practica 4
Jose Luis Hache Huertas
 
PPS
5 cosas importantes
rebelion3000
 
DOCX
Informe final viveros
Gabriela Vargas
 
PPTX
Sie grupo4
Mariale Lopez
 
PPTX
Power point 02
INGNewsRoomDev
 
PDF
13
mktcse
 
DOCX
Unidad 5
Toni Rivero
 
DOCX
Fontographer
aliemulyanto
 
PPT
Interaction and language learning in MUVES
Joan-Tomas Pujola
 
PPT
100 χρονια μοδα_ασσος
project4gelpanorama
 
DOC
Swot thesis anda
jena_cute44
 
PPT
Dit divisão internacional do trabalho.
Camila Brito
 
DOCX
Anexo contrato de trabajo
Alejandra Soto
 
PPTX
Gastronomia 3
fabi341
 
Secciones de fundamentos diana córdova a
Angel Barrios
 
Genjiro story reflecltion
grade4biss
 
Questionaire
liam10
 
5 cosas importantes
rebelion3000
 
Informe final viveros
Gabriela Vargas
 
Sie grupo4
Mariale Lopez
 
Power point 02
INGNewsRoomDev
 
13
mktcse
 
Unidad 5
Toni Rivero
 
Fontographer
aliemulyanto
 
Interaction and language learning in MUVES
Joan-Tomas Pujola
 
100 χρονια μοδα_ασσος
project4gelpanorama
 
Swot thesis anda
jena_cute44
 
Dit divisão internacional do trabalho.
Camila Brito
 
Anexo contrato de trabajo
Alejandra Soto
 
Gastronomia 3
fabi341
 
Ad

Similar to AngularJS workshop for beginners. (20)

PPTX
AngularJS is awesome
Eusebiu Schipor
 
PDF
AngularJS in Production (CTO Forum)
Alex Ross
 
PPTX
Angularjs basic part01
Mohd Abdul Baquee
 
PPTX
Angular jS Introduction by Google
ASG
 
PPTX
AngularJS Introduction, how to run Angular
SamuelJohnpeter
 
PPTX
AngularJS Introduction
Brajesh Yadav
 
PDF
Introduction to AngularJS
Jussi Pohjolainen
 
PPTX
AngularJS - a radically different way of building Single Page Apps
jivkopetiov
 
PDF
One Weekend With AngularJS
Yashobanta Bai
 
PPTX
Introduction to AngularJS
Shyjal Raazi
 
PDF
Integrating AngularJS into the Campus CMS
Tom Borger
 
PPTX
Intro to AngularJs
SolTech, Inc.
 
PDF
Angularjs interview questions and answers
Anil Singh
 
PPTX
Learning AngularJS - Complete coverage of AngularJS features and concepts
Suresh Patidar
 
PPTX
Anjular js
Naga Dinesh
 
PPTX
Angular JS training institute in Jaipur
HEMANT SAXENA
 
PPTX
AngularJS training - Day 1 - Basics: Why, What and basic features of AngularJS
murtazahaveliwala
 
PDF
Building Better Web Apps with Angular.js (SXSW 2014)
kbekessy
 
PPTX
Angular js 1.3 basic tutorial
Al-Mutaz Bellah Salahat
 
AngularJS is awesome
Eusebiu Schipor
 
AngularJS in Production (CTO Forum)
Alex Ross
 
Angularjs basic part01
Mohd Abdul Baquee
 
Angular jS Introduction by Google
ASG
 
AngularJS Introduction, how to run Angular
SamuelJohnpeter
 
AngularJS Introduction
Brajesh Yadav
 
Introduction to AngularJS
Jussi Pohjolainen
 
AngularJS - a radically different way of building Single Page Apps
jivkopetiov
 
One Weekend With AngularJS
Yashobanta Bai
 
Introduction to AngularJS
Shyjal Raazi
 
Integrating AngularJS into the Campus CMS
Tom Borger
 
Intro to AngularJs
SolTech, Inc.
 
Angularjs interview questions and answers
Anil Singh
 
Learning AngularJS - Complete coverage of AngularJS features and concepts
Suresh Patidar
 
Anjular js
Naga Dinesh
 
Angular JS training institute in Jaipur
HEMANT SAXENA
 
AngularJS training - Day 1 - Basics: Why, What and basic features of AngularJS
murtazahaveliwala
 
Building Better Web Apps with Angular.js (SXSW 2014)
kbekessy
 
Angular js 1.3 basic tutorial
Al-Mutaz Bellah Salahat
 

Recently uploaded (20)

PPTX
easa module 3 funtamental electronics.pptx
tryanothert7
 
PPTX
database slide on modern techniques for optimizing database queries.pptx
aky52024
 
PDF
top-5-use-cases-for-splunk-security-analytics.pdf
yaghutialireza
 
PDF
flutter Launcher Icons, Splash Screens & Fonts
Ahmed Mohamed
 
PPTX
22PCOAM21 Session 2 Understanding Data Source.pptx
Guru Nanak Technical Institutions
 
PDF
Traditional Exams vs Continuous Assessment in Boarding Schools.pdf
The Asian School
 
PDF
LEAP-1B presedntation xxxxxxxxxxxxxxxxxxxxxxxxxxxxx
hatem173148
 
PPTX
IoT_Smart_Agriculture_Presentations.pptx
poojakumari696707
 
PPTX
Victory Precisions_Supplier Profile.pptx
victoryprecisions199
 
PPT
1. SYSTEMS, ROLES, AND DEVELOPMENT METHODOLOGIES.ppt
zilow058
 
PDF
67243-Cooling and Heating & Calculation.pdf
DHAKA POLYTECHNIC
 
PPTX
22PCOAM21 Data Quality Session 3 Data Quality.pptx
Guru Nanak Technical Institutions
 
PPTX
business incubation centre aaaaaaaaaaaaaa
hodeeesite4
 
PDF
2010_Book_EnvironmentalBioengineering (1).pdf
EmilianoRodriguezTll
 
PDF
Unit I Part II.pdf : Security Fundamentals
Dr. Madhuri Jawale
 
PDF
Introduction to Ship Engine Room Systems.pdf
Mahmoud Moghtaderi
 
PPTX
AgentX UiPath Community Webinar series - Delhi
RohitRadhakrishnan8
 
PPTX
Inventory management chapter in automation and robotics.
atisht0104
 
PDF
Packaging Tips for Stainless Steel Tubes and Pipes
heavymetalsandtubes
 
PPTX
Information Retrieval and Extraction - Module 7
premSankar19
 
easa module 3 funtamental electronics.pptx
tryanothert7
 
database slide on modern techniques for optimizing database queries.pptx
aky52024
 
top-5-use-cases-for-splunk-security-analytics.pdf
yaghutialireza
 
flutter Launcher Icons, Splash Screens & Fonts
Ahmed Mohamed
 
22PCOAM21 Session 2 Understanding Data Source.pptx
Guru Nanak Technical Institutions
 
Traditional Exams vs Continuous Assessment in Boarding Schools.pdf
The Asian School
 
LEAP-1B presedntation xxxxxxxxxxxxxxxxxxxxxxxxxxxxx
hatem173148
 
IoT_Smart_Agriculture_Presentations.pptx
poojakumari696707
 
Victory Precisions_Supplier Profile.pptx
victoryprecisions199
 
1. SYSTEMS, ROLES, AND DEVELOPMENT METHODOLOGIES.ppt
zilow058
 
67243-Cooling and Heating & Calculation.pdf
DHAKA POLYTECHNIC
 
22PCOAM21 Data Quality Session 3 Data Quality.pptx
Guru Nanak Technical Institutions
 
business incubation centre aaaaaaaaaaaaaa
hodeeesite4
 
2010_Book_EnvironmentalBioengineering (1).pdf
EmilianoRodriguezTll
 
Unit I Part II.pdf : Security Fundamentals
Dr. Madhuri Jawale
 
Introduction to Ship Engine Room Systems.pdf
Mahmoud Moghtaderi
 
AgentX UiPath Community Webinar series - Delhi
RohitRadhakrishnan8
 
Inventory management chapter in automation and robotics.
atisht0104
 
Packaging Tips for Stainless Steel Tubes and Pipes
heavymetalsandtubes
 
Information Retrieval and Extraction - Module 7
premSankar19